  • Weather Protection: Paint acts as a barrier, protecting wood siding from moisture, UV rays, and temperature fluctuations, helping to prevent rot, warping, and splitting.
  • Extended Lifespan: A quality paint job can extend the life of wood siding, reducing the need for repairs or replacement.
  • Improved Curb Appeal: A fresh coat of paint enhances a home’s appearance and makes it more attractive to visitors or potential buyers.
  • Customizable Aesthetics: Paint offers endless color options, allowing homeowners to personalize their exterior to match their style and preferences.
  • Increased Property Value: Well-maintained, attractive wood siding can increase a property’s market value.
Surface Cleaning:
Use a pressure washer or scrub brush with mild detergent to clean dirt, mold, and old paint residue from the wood siding.
Rinse thoroughly and allow the siding to dry completely. Proper drying is essential to prevent paint from trapping moisture, which can lead to peeling or bubbling.

Inspect and Repair:
Check for any damaged, cracked, or rotting wood. Repair or replace any problem areas to ensure a smooth, durable paint job.
Use wood filler to patch small cracks and holes, and sand smooth once dried.

Sanding:
Lightly sand the surface to remove any loose or peeling paint and to roughen up the wood for better paint adhesion. A sanding block or orbital sander can help for large areas.
Remove dust and debris after sanding, using a brush or damp cloth.

Priming:
Apply a high-quality, oil-based or acrylic exterior primer specifically formulated for wood. This step seals the wood, helps prevent bleed-through from knots, and enhances paint adhesion.
Allow the primer to dry completely according to the manufacturer’s instructions.

Choosing the Right Paint:
Use an exterior-grade, 100% acrylic latex paint for flexibility, durability, and weather resistance. Semi-gloss and satin finishes are popular for exterior wood because they’re easier to clean and provide extra moisture protection.
Select colors that complement the home and surrounding environment.

Paint Application:
Apply paint using a brush, roller, or sprayer. A sprayer or roller is ideal for large areas, while a brush works well for corners and details.
Apply at least two coats of paint for long-lasting coverage, allowing adequate drying time between coats.

Final Inspection and Touch-Ups:
Inspect the surface for any missed spots, drips, or uneven areas, and make touch-ups as needed.
Clean up any spills or excess paint around the home.
